Puraina Jadid

Puraina Jadid is a village located in Milak tehsil of Rampur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Milak (tehsildar office) and 33km away from district headquarter Rampur. As per 2009 stats, Purainia Jadid is the gram panchayat of Puraina Jadid village.

About Puraina Jadid

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Puraina Jadid is 117331. The village spans a total geographical area of 245.67 hectares. Milak is nearest town to Puraina Jadid village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

When it comes to local governance, Puraina Jadid village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Bilaspur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Rampur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. The local administration is responsible for civic services and development within the village.

Population of Puraina Jadid

Below is a concise population overview of Puraina Jadid as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,787 945 842
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 246 133 113
Scheduled Castes (SC) 949 494 455
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 1,020 615 405
Illiterate Population 767 330 437

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Puraina Jadid village:

  • The total population of Puraina Jadid village is around 1,787, including approximately 945 males and 842 females, with a sex ratio of 891 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 246 children aged 0–6 years in Puraina Jadid village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Puraina Jadid village has 949 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Puraina Jadid village is about 57.08%, with male literacy at 65.08% and female literacy at 48.10%.
  • There are around 343 households in Puraina Jadid village.

Connectivity of Puraina Jadid

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Puraina Jadid. As per the 2011 stats, Puraina Jadid had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
